1. Which key combination starts a slide show from the beginning in PowerPoint?
A) F5
B) Shift+F5
C) Ctrl+F5
D) Alt+F5
Answer: A) F5
2. To start a slide show from the current slide, which of the following options should you use?
A) F5
B) Shift+F5
C) Ctrl+F5
D) Alt+F5
Answer: B) Shift+F5

4. Which option in the “Slide Show” tab allows you to start a presentation from the beginning?
A) Set Up Slide Show
B) Rehearse Timings
C) From Beginning
D) Custom Slide Show
Answer: C) From Beginning
5. How do you exit a slide show during the presentation?
A) Press the “Esc” key
B) Click the “X” button on the top-right corner
C) Right-click the slide and select “Exit”
D) Press “Ctrl+W”
Answer: A) Press the “Esc” key
6. What happens if you click the “From Current Slide” button in the Slide Show tab?
A) The presentation restarts from the first slide
B) The presentation starts from the slide currently selected in Normal view
C) The presentation starts from the last slide
D) The presentation opens in edit mode
Answer: B) The presentation starts from the slide currently selected in Normal view
